Overview
The position provides administrative support to the office, maintaining full confidentiality in all aspects of assignment, maintenance of protocol procedures, information flow and follow up on deadlines and commitments made.
Key Responsibilities
- Handles travel arrangements for office personnel, including arrangement of visa, accommodation and transportation.
- Assists Finance Associate on procurement, administrative tasks related to the premises, daily office operations, and any required logistical support for newcomers.
- Liaise with the protocol focal point to coordinate engagement with the Ministry of Foreign Affairs (MOFA) departments and other state entities for the purpose of securing all requisite official clearances, accreditation, and permissions related to Country Office (CO) premises and staff.
- Coordinates vehicle schedule and assists in arranging regular vehicle maintenance and insurance, and checks vehicle daily log and gas consumption.
- Assists with the office stationery supplies, including maintenance of the stock list of stationery, distribution of stationery as required by staff, and keeping a log of distribution
- Assists the Finance Associate in maintaining assets in Quantum (ERP), issuance of assets to staff, and regular clean-up of the Asset Dashboard.
- Handles office pouch, mailing system, and customs clearances for shipments.
- Assist in monitoring and reporting on the implementation of logistics plans, including movement and delivery of assets, the completion of project functions, and the status of contract amendments as required.
- Assist with the Vendor Preparation Form and their registration in the system, and maintain vendors for the CO.
- Initiates requisitions when required
- Acts as Alternate Petty Cash Custodian.
- Performs duties of the Leave Monitor for office staff and ensures timely corrective action in Atlas, if required
- Translates and drafts letters, memos, and other documents, as well as provides oral translation as needed.
- Ensures the quality and completeness of the filing of administrative and logistical documents.
Required Experience
Bachelor's Degree with 2 year(s) experience in administrative functions OR High School certificate with 5 year(s) experience in administrative functions is required. Previous experience in the UN is an asset. Knowledge of protocol is an asset.
